Athene Holding Ltd ATHS

Alternate Symbol(s):  ATH.PR.A | ATH.PR.B | ATH.PR.D | ATH.PR.E

Athene Holding Ltd., a financial services company, specializes in issuing, reinsuring, and acquiring retirement savings products for individuals and institutions in the United States and internationally. It offers fixed indexed, fixed rate, registered index-linked, private placement variable, income riders to fixed, payout, and group annuities. The company also provides life and other products that include life insurance policies assumed through reinsurance transactions and other retail products, including legacy run-off or ceded business and statutory closed blocks. In addition, it issues funding agreements to institutional investors; and offers a suite of services for investment portfolio, including direct investment management, asset allocation, mergers and acquisitions asset diligence, and operational support services, including investment compliance, tax, legal, and risk management support.
